So I WAS the proud owner of two pretty good drivers.
Adams Speedline F11
Ping G15
The Adams was my go to driver until I snapped the shaft today at the hosel. Luckily it was hanging by a thread and fell off in my hand after the shot instead of flinging it 100 yards into the woods. It had an Aldila Voodoo stiff. It was about 15 yards longer than the Ping, but less forgiving.
So I quit after 9, but got a call from a guy wanting to play. So I grabbed the G15 and went back to the course. I had planned to sell both of these and buy a G20 with an upgraded shaft, but I had forgotten how stupid easy the G15 is to hit, but the stock stiff shaft apparently doesn't fit me. Ball flight a little high and I get no roll.
So you fine people get to suggest shafts. I want something that has a low launch that will give me a good roll. I don't know what my launch angle is, or even if that matters, but clubhead speed hangs around 110.
O, and I contacted Adams. They're going to replace it, but I think re-shafting the G15 is the way to go, or upgrading to a G20 with a legit shaft. So if anybody wants an F11, give me about a month and I'll sell it.

110 club head speed, but I would need to see you swing for tempo purposes. In order to really make a good shaft flex recommendation.
ETA: Launch angle is really important IMO. It changes though based on kick point, etc.

I just got fitted using a Doppler launch monitor and it's amazing the details it gives you. I will never buy another driver without getting fitted. I always bought a stiff 8.5 degree and the fitter put me in an xstiff .75 flat at 7.75 degrees tipped 1 inch. It's a Titleist D3 and took exactly one week to come in. I love it!
